小细胞肺癌(SCLC)致死率高且缺乏有效治疗手段。为探寻新疗法,研究人员开展了关于 Supinoxin 对 SCLC 作用的研究。结果发现 Supinoxin 能抑制 SCLC 细胞增殖和肿瘤生长,其作用机制与抑制线粒体呼吸有关。这为 SCLC 治疗提供了新方向。
为解决腹主动脉瘤(AAA)诊疗中缺乏可靠生物标志物及对其发病机制认识不足的问题,研究人员开展了 AAA 发病机制及关键调控基因的研究。结果发现 NEXN 在调节 AAA 中性粒细胞浸润中起关键作用,为 AAA 诊疗提供新方向。
